Witches brew
Looking to stir up that witches brew in a big way?
Canoeists and paddle boarders are urged to come out sporting their best witches hat or full costume to Wascana Lake between 11 a.m. and noon on Saturday.
Lets flood the Wascana with witches (its already a green brewed cauldron), adds a Facebook post for the event. The plan is to canoe for an hour and meet up on the water in front of the Saskatchewan Legislative Building for a photo at noon.
